Output 8daa10aaad84ed0226ed7906e624289eff0961a9f54e273f42fd160ef1949647:2

value
19628984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90ee6aa5708b8c11f820a27357cb0310445af0b3 OP_EQUAL
address
3EuLqeCdYTCNn1oyNUJFzza65LKeWgkmhA
transaction
8daa10aaad84ed0226ed7906e624289eff0961a9f54e273f42fd160ef1949647
spent
true